Output 6501f360f72a610823e2a0393c719fa4fcf9ccf1ffcbb510f5dd33538e895216:1

value
9904886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a9bf5259889482dd35abce10fcd955f1c312b0c OP_EQUALVERIFY OP_CHECKSIG
address
1Ddu5bdAawFQZYxr1Y8VrxZEdscT2HimQd
transaction
6501f360f72a610823e2a0393c719fa4fcf9ccf1ffcbb510f5dd33538e895216
confirmations
407296
spent
true